This is the fourth book of Ben Rehder's I've read. I enjoyed the first three -- being a Texas native, I get a kick out of reading books that take place in places that I know about. They take a fun poke at hunters and red-necks and the law enforcement that have to deal with them while spinning a good yarn about a crime spree. The storylines and tongue-in-cheek prose were fun and I always enjoy the play on words that Ben Rehder loves to throw in. You become friends with John Marlin the county game warden, Bobby Garza the county sheriff and shake your head over the antics of the local inept poachers Red O'Brien and Billy Don Craddock.

This one went down a smutty road that I did not enjoy -- if you like sexual depravity, drugs and the gutter -- dive on in. For me, I tossed it out somewhere around the fifth chapter and hope the next installment will be more of the good clean fun I've come to expect from Ben.
